Key Insights of Japan Unfired Steam Generators (USG) Market

  • Market Size (2023): Estimated at approximately $1.2 billion, reflecting steady adoption across industrial and power sectors.
  • Forecast Value (2026): Projected to reach $1.8 billion, driven by increasing demand for clean and efficient thermal energy solutions.
  • CAGR (2026–2033): Anticipated at 6.2%, indicating a robust growth trajectory amid technological innovation and policy support.
  • Leading Segment: Industrial applications dominate, accounting for over 60% of total market share, with power generation following closely.
  • Core Application: Primarily used in process industries such as chemicals, refining, and manufacturing, where reliable steam supply is critical.
  • Leading Geography: The Kansai and Kanto regions hold the highest market shares, leveraging advanced industrial infrastructure and energy policies.
  • Key Market Opportunity: Integration with renewable energy systems presents significant growth potential, especially in hybrid thermal-renewable setups.
  • Major Companies: Key players include Mitsubishi Heavy Industries, Toshiba, and Hitachi, focusing on innovation and strategic partnerships.

Japan Unfired Steam Generators (USG) Market Competitive Environment

The competitive landscape in Japan is dominated by a few large conglomerates with extensive R&D capabilities and global footprints. Mitsubishi Heavy Industries and Toshiba lead in technological innovation, focusing on energy efficiency and emissions reduction. Smaller firms and startups are increasingly entering the market, bringing disruptive technologies such as AI-driven diagnostics and modular USG designs. The industry exhibits a high level of strategic collaboration, with joint ventures and licensing agreements fostering innovation and market penetration.

Barriers to entry include high capital requirements, strict regulatory standards, and the need for specialized technical expertise. Companies are investing heavily in digital transformation to enhance operational efficiency and customer engagement. Competitive differentiation is increasingly based on product performance, sustainability credentials, and after-sales service. As the market matures, consolidation is expected, with larger players acquiring smaller firms to expand technological capabilities and market share. Overall, the competitive environment is dynamic, with innovation and strategic alliances shaping future industry leadership.
